Fertilizer As with all flowering plants, the Begonia Maculata needs a balanced houseplant fertilizer occasionally, to provide energy for it to grow. For the best results, use a balanced, water-soluble fertilizer. Apply every 2 to 4 weeks during the growing season, which is spring and summer.

How to care for Begonia maculata: Begonia maculata needs bright indirect light, well-aerated soil that dries a bit between waterings, fertilization every 2-4 weeks, and temperatures of 65°F (18°C) to 86°F (30°C). They are fussy about humidity and need semi-regular pruning, but they're very easy to propagate..

Begonia maculata is native to the rainforests of Brazil, but now it is also found growing naturally in Argentina, Mexico, and Cuba as an introduced species. Begonias have been popular houseplants for centuries, but Begonia maculata is a relatively new species in that regard. It was first described to science in 1820 by an Italian botanist.
